"Leif W" <warp-...@usa.net> writes: > Currently, mdadm, fdisk and cfdisk, ext2fs utils, and mount utils > fully handle partitionable/partitioned raid arrays. I can handle > this all with manual commands. But the install scripts do not allow > any intervention or injection of manual commands in the partition > process.
Why can't you start a shell and create the partitions, then restart partman and continue the installation? In the end you may also have problems booting the installed system. Last time I checked (half a year ago, perhaps) the mdadm initramfs integration could not handle partitionable arrays or version 1 superblocks. Of course things may have changed since then.
